Advertisement

Lowell Alexander “Alex” Francis

Advertisement

Lowell Alexander “Alex” Francis Veteran

Birth
Dunbar, Otoe County, Nebraska, USA
Death
25 Sep 2001 (aged 91)
Hays, Ellis County, Kansas, USA
Burial
Hays, Ellis County, Kansas, USA GPS-Latitude: 38.8832776, Longitude: -99.3196052
Memorial ID
View Source